What Is a Retaining Wall?

A retaining wall is a sturdy structure to hold back soil and prevent erosion. It supports vertical or near-vertical slopes, creating level areas in hilly landscapes. These walls are used in residential settings to create terraces, gardens, or patios on sloped land. They can significantly enhance the usability of outdoor spaces.

Retaining walls come in various shapes and sizes, catering to diverse landscape needs. Their construction typically involves concrete, stone, timber, or brick. Beyond functionality, they add aesthetic appeal to properties while increasing their value. A well-designed retaining wall serves its purpose and complements the surrounding environment beautifully.

Factors To Consider When Choosing a Retaining Wall Quote in Brisbane

When seeking a retaining wall quote in Brisbane, it’s essential to consider more than just the price. Here are four key factors to evaluate:

Materials and Construction Methods

Ensure the quote specifies the materials used (e.g., concrete blocks, timber, stone) and the construction methods. Different materials and methods have varying costs, lifespans, and they are suitable for the specific environment. Understand the pros and cons of each as they relate to your site.

Experience and Reputation of the Contractor

Verify the contractor’s experience building retaining walls, especially in Brisbane’s specific soil and climate conditions. Check for licenses, insurance, and references from previous clients. A well-established company with a solid reputation is crucial.

Site Assessment and Design

A thorough site assessment should be part of the quote. The contractor should consider factors like soil type, drainage, and slope. A detailed design plan outlining the wall’s dimensions, materials, and drainage system should be provided.

Warranty and Post-Construction Support

Inquire about the warranty offered on materials and artistry. A reputable contractor should stand behind their work and provide post-construction support to address potential issues. Proper drainage is very important, and a warranty should cover any drainage-related problems.

Types Of Materials Used for Retaining Walls

Retaining walls can be constructed from various materials, each offering unique advantages. Concrete is one of the most popular choices due to its durability and strength. It can withstand significant pressure from soil and water. Timber is another option that many homeowners prefer for its natural appearance. Treated timber provides an aesthetic appeal while being resistant to rot and insects when properly maintained. Stone walls exude elegance and blend beautifully with landscaping. Natural stone adds character but may require more labour-intensive installation compared to concrete or timber options.

Brick retaining walls provide stability and classic charm, making them suitable for modern and traditional properties. Their versatility in design allows for creative patterns. Gabion walls made from wire cages filled with rocks are gaining popularity. They offer drainage benefits while giving a rugged look that perfectly suits informal settings. Each material has distinct features worth considering based on your property needs.

Concrete Sleeper Retaining Wall Cost Brisbane: Budgeting for Strength & Style

When considering a Concrete Sleeper Retaining Wall Cost Brisbane, it’s essential to understand the cost factors involved. Concrete sleepers are known for their durability and aesthetic appeal, making them popular among homeowners. The installation price can vary based on several elements—size, design complexity, and site conditions all play significant roles. Generally, you’ll find costs ranging from $200 to $300 per linear meter.

It’s wise to budget not just for materials but also for labour expenses. Hiring skilled professionals ensures your wall is constructed correctly and adheres to local regulations. Investing in high-quality concrete sleepers may require a slightly higher upfront cost but pay off over time through lower maintenance needs and enhanced property value. Exploring various suppliers can also help you find competitive pricing without compromising quality or style.

What is the average Retaining Wall Quotes Brisbane?

The Retaining Wall Quotes Brisbane can vary significantly based on size, materials used, and design complexity. On average, homeowners in Brisbane can expect to pay between $150 and $400 per square meter.

How long does it take to install a retaining wall?

Installation time depends on various factors, including material type, used and soil conditions. Generally, smaller projects may take just a few days, while larger or more complex installations could extend over several weeks.

Do I need council approval for my retaining wall?

Many local councils in Brisbane require permits for building retaining walls over a certain height (usually above 1 meter). It’s essential to check with your local authority before starting any project.
